UNO College of Business Administration Celebrates 2024 Distinguished Alumni Achievement Awards Luncheon

Awards Recognizing Distinguished Achievements of Alumni from the College of Business Administration

The UNO College of Business Administration will be hosting the Distinguished Alumni Achievement Awards luncheon on May 16, 2024. This prestigious event aims to honor four esteemed alumni who have achieved great success in their respective fields and have made significant contributions to the business world. These honorees are part of a distinguished group that now includes over 100 UNO business alumni, all of whom come from a network of over 20,000 graduates.

Among the honorees is Patrick Bourne, who graduated in 1994 with a BSBA and currently serves as the Market Leader for Medica. Chris Carlson-Dennell, who earned his EMBA in 2005, is now the VP of Specialty Teams at The Reserves Network– Search & Staffing. David Craft, who holds a CFA and graduated with a BSBA in 1990 and an MBA in 1992, is currently the Director of Wealth & Investments at First National Bank of Omaha (FNBO). Lastly, Ali S. Khan, who completed his EMBA in 2018, is a retired Assistant Surgeon General of the USPHS and now serves as the Dean of UNMC College of Public Health, holding the Richard D. Holland Presidential Chair in Public Health.

The College of Business Administration alumni’s achievements showcase their diverse backgrounds and accomplishments in various fields such as finance, healthcare management, technology leadership roles among others.
